Q: Is 1,322,356 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 1,322,356 is not a prime number.

Why is 1,322,356 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 1322356 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 14 28 83 166 332 569 581 1,138 1,162 2,276 2,324 3,983 7,966 15,932 47,227 94,454 188,908 330,589 661,178 and 1,322,356, with no remainder.

Since 1,322,356 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,322,356, it is not a prime number.
